Web28 de mai. de 2015 · The Day of Pentecost. Pentecost is the Greek name for the Feast of Weeks which was a prominent feast in the calendar of ancient Israel celebrating the giving of the Law on Sinai (Leviticus 23:15; Deuteronomy 16:9). The Greek word Pentecost means “fifty” and refers to the fifty days that have elapsed since the wave offering of Passover. WebFifty days after the Savior had been resurrected, the disciples gathered in Jerusalem for the Feast of Weeks or Shavuot. WebThe events on the day of Pentecost set the stage for the remainder of events recorded in the Book of Acts. The Holy Spirit, in accord with Jesus’ promise, had come down in a powerful way to those who believe in Him. The disciples now had a new power to fulfill the ministry of Jesus. The era of Jesus being physically on the earth was now over.
